ingravescence
名词
[ɪngrə'vesns]    [ɪngrə'vesns]

基本释义

n.逐渐加重[恶化]

词根词缀

前缀 in 向内,使...
+
词根 grav
+
后缀 escence 开始进入...状态(名词后缀)
in + grav + escence = ingravescence

网络释义

一种逐渐恶化或加重的状态或情况

例句

1. The patient's condition showed a gradual ingravescence over the course of the week.
病人的病情在一周的时间里逐渐加重。

2. The political tensions in the region have reached a point of ingravescence, with increased violence and unrest.
该地区的政治紧张局势已经达到了恶化的程度,暴力和动荡加剧。
